The beauty of this recipe lies in its simplicity and versatility. I love how easily I can customize it to fit whatever ingredients I have on hand. Sometimes I swap the spinach for mushrooms, or add some diced tomatoes for extra flavor. Feel free to experiment – it's hard to go wrong! The crescent roll base adds a wonderfully flaky texture that complements the savory egg and sausage filling perfectly.
